苹果手机已经成为许多人生活中不可或缺的一部分,而iOS应用开发也成为了许多开发者钟爱的领域。iOS 应用开发门槛较高,但对于那些想要开发自己独特应用的开发者来说,入门指南是非常有用的。本文将介绍iOS 应用开发入门指南,帮助开发者轻松掌握苹果手机应用开发。
### 基础概念
在开始学习iOS 应用开发之前,我们需要了解一些基础概念。例如,iOS 是指苹果公司的移动操作系统,iPhone、iPad、iPod touch是苹果公司的移动设备。iOS 应用是指在iOS设备上运行的应用程序,可以用来完成各种任务,如社交媒体、游戏、工具等。
在iOS应用开发中,我们需要使用Xcode开发工具来编写代码。Xcode是一个集成开发环境(IDE),支持多种语言,包括Java、Python、C++等。我们可以在Xcode中编写代码、添加用户界面元素、调试和发布应用程序。
### 开发过程
在了解了iOS 应用开发的基础概念之后,我们来看一下iOS 应用的开发过程。
### 1. 设计应用
在设计应用之前,我们需要明确自己的需求和目标。这包括确定应用程序的功能、界面设计、用户体验等。可以使用Xcode中的表单视图工具来创建应用程序的用户界面,也可以使用Xcode中的故事板工具来设计用户界面。
### 2. 编写代码
在了解了应用程序的设计之后,我们可以开始编写代码。Xcode提供了语法高亮的编辑器,让开发者可以快速地编写代码。可以使用Xcode中的调试工具来检查代码的错误,并在需要的时候进行修复。
### 3. 添加用户界面元素
在应用程序中添加用户界面元素是开发过程中非常重要的一步。在Xcode中,可以使用 drag-and-drop 的功能来添加控件,如按钮、文本框、图像等。开发者还可以使用Xcode中的模版视图工具来创建自定义用户界面元素。
### 4. 调试和测试
在应用程序开发的过程中,开发者需要经常进行调试和测试。Xcode提供了调试工具,让开发者可以快速查看应用程序的运行情况,并找出其中的问题。开发者还可以使用Xcode中的模拟器工具来测试应用程序在真实设备上的运行情况。
### 5. 发布应用程序
当应用程序开发完成之后,就可以发布它了。在Xcode中,有一个应用程序导出选项,让开发者可以选择将应用程序导出为iOS应用,并将其提交到苹果商店进行审核。如果审核通过,开发者就可以在苹果商店上发布自己的应用程序了。
### 结论
iOS 应用开发需要一定的技术知识和耐心,但如果你有一定的编程基础,掌握了 iOS 应用开发的基本方法,那么你是可以轻松开发出令人惊叹的应用程序的。
本文介绍了 iOS 应用开发入门指南,包括基础概念、开发过程、设计应用、添加用户界面元素、调试和测试、发布应用程序等内容。希望对你有所帮助。
在当今数字化的时代,Python编程已经成为了一个必要的技能。而在Python编程中,一个好的IDE工具能够大大提高我们的编程效率。PyCharm是目前Python编程最为流行的IDE之一,它不仅能够提供丰富的功能和插件,还有一个强大的调试器,让编程变得更加便捷。
首先,PyCharm提供了丰富的代码自动补全功能。当我们输入代码时,PyCharm会自动补全一些已有的代码,这不仅能够提高编程效率,还能够减少我们的拼写错误和语法错误。此外,PyCharm还提供了代码模板功能,让我们能够快速地创建一些常用的代码结构,减少了我们的敲击次数,提高了我们的编程效率。
其次,PyCharm具有强大的调试功能。在我们进行Python编程时,难免会出现一些错误,而PyCharm的调试器能够帮助我们快速地找到这些错误。我们可以在调试器中逐行执行代码,并查看变量的值,从而快速找到问题所在。此外,PyCharm还支持对程序进行断点调试,让我们能够更加精细地调试程序,提高我们的代码质量。
最后,PyCharm还支持对Python的数据科学和机器学习等领域的代码编写和调试。PyCharm具有很多数据科学和机器学习相关的插件,例如NumPy、Pandas、Scikit-learn等,这些插件可以让我们在PyCharm中更加便捷地进行数据分析和机器学习。此外,PyCharm还支持Jupyter Notebook,让我们能够更加轻松地进行数据可视化和交互式编程。
总之,PyCharm是Python编程中不可或缺的工具之一,它能够大大提高我们的编程效率和代码质量。在使用PyCharm的过程中,我们应该尽可能多地学习和掌握它的各种功能和插件,从而更好地应对日益复杂的Python编程任务。
文章结束。